Proposed development

for a residential development comprising 56 no. residential units, (7 no. detached houses, 46 no. semi-detached houses and 3 no. terrace houses), construction of public footpath to the existing road, ancillary surface car parking, vehicular & pedestrian access to the proposed development, connection to existing public water supply; foul water drainage services including the provision of surface water attenuation and all associated site development and landscape works on lands at Quingardens, Quin, County Clare. The planning application is accompanied by a Natura Impact Statement (NIS)
